SAN ANTONIO- An off-duty San Antonio police officer is recovering at University Hospital after he was dragged 100 yards by a pick up truck. Officer Albert Trevino is listed in stable condition after he suffered non-life threatening injuries from a hit and run accident.

The accident happened around 11 P.M. Saturday night on the 9000 block of Fredericksburg Road just south of Gus Eckert.

According to police, Officer Trevino was riding his motorcycle and turning into the Dominion Park Apartments when a white pick up truck, traveling at a high speed tried to pass another car.  Police said that’s when the driver 20-year old James Bennack slammed into the officer. The motorcycle became lodged beneath the speeding truck, and the officer was dragged the length of a football field before his bike came free.

The driver of the truck kept going, but witnesses followed him to his apartment complex. Bennack was arrested and charged with intoxication assault and failure to stop and render aid.  A woman who was with the suspect, 22-year old Raelyn Bennack was arrested for interfering with the duties of a public servant.
